The JOURNEY Greatest Hits album you didn't know you needed!!!
JOURNEY with ‘JOURNEY: Greatest Hits’. (1988/2024) I own most of JOURNEY’s individual albums so I never felt the need for this double-LP ‘greatest hits’ set. But when I read that after 36 years since its initial release, STEVE PERRY was going to be directly involved in overseeing the ‘remastering for vinyl from the original stereo flat master tapes’, my curiosity was more than piqued. My original copies of ‘Wheel In The Sky’, ‘Lights’ and ‘Anyway You Want It’ were often overly bright with not the best separation. Glad to report these earlier tracks have now been given more overall space in the remaster creating more clarity and stereo separation. At least to my ears. (Now look friends, I’m no audio expert. I’ve got a degree in BUPKIS in that arena. I’m only reporting what I hear from my menial stereo set-up: Technics 1200 w/ Ortofon Red 2m cartridge, Marantz 2240 receiver and Bowers & Wilkins 602 S3 speakers.) Big monster tunes like ‘Don’t Stop Believin’, ‘Only The Young’, ‘Ask The Lonely’ (the acapella voice break sounds especially great!) and ‘Be Good To Yourself’ are boosted with a perfect amount of tender touch for, again, a little more separation and room to breathe. Overall, I give it an A-. (I found the brand new 180-gram vinyl needed a solid cleaning prior to playing as there did seem to be alot of manufacturing debris within the grooves. But they did come in some sturdy, quality audiophile inner sleeves which was a nice touch!) I was fortunate back in my 80’s high school days to see JOURNEY at their peak on both their ‘Escape’ and ‘Frontiers’ tours at the Hartford Civic Center so I’ll always have a soft spot for them. Nice to revisit the ol’ audio neighborhood! By the way, will we EVER see any kind of Deluxe reissue sets from them??? 🤔 On COLUMBIA LEGACY Records.
